Integrated Care Centre Program Steering Committee

The Integrated Care Centre Program Steering Committee meets on a six weekly basis and its role is to provide oversight and guidance to the Project Owner and Project Manager to ensure that the project's are implemented successfully, and deliver the outcomes that have been specified in the Project Business Plans.

The members of the steering committee are as follows:

  • Group Manager, Complex, Chronic and Community Service, Southern Tasmania Area Health Service (Project Owner and Chair of Committee)
  • Acting Director, Asset Management Services
  • Manager Coordination and Innovation, Statewide and Mental Health Services
  • Group Manager, Clinical Support and Allied Health Advisor, Southern Tasmania Area Health Service
  • Director eHealth, Southern Tasmania Area Health Service    

The Steering Committee is also supported by the ICC Program Team.
